I've gotten really into Krautrock lately. It's a very fascinating genre to me as it sounds like nothing else of the time. And that's kind of the point. The movement was meant as a reinvention of German culture, because in the recent years prior, German culture wasn't so great if you know what I mean. Can is arguably the greatest band to come out of this music. Their influence can be seen in all kinds of music new and old. Tago Mago is probably the greatest album that the band Can has released. Although Ege Bamyasi and Future Days are very impressive as well. Tago Mago really is the defining album for Can.

Favorite Songs: "Paperhouse", "Mushroom", "Oh Yeah", "Halleluhwah", "Bring Me Coffee Or Tea"

  Ratings distributionRatings distribution Average Rating = (n ÷ (n + m)) × av + (m ÷ (n + m)) × AV
where:
av = trimmed mean average rating an item has currently received.
n = number of ratings an item has currently received.
m = minimum number of ratings required for an item to appear in a 'top-rated' chart (currently 10).
AV = the site mean average rating.

Rating metrics: Outliers can be removed when calculating a mean average to dampen the effects of ratings outside the normal distribution. This figure is provided as the trimmed mean. A high standard deviation can be legitimate, but can sometimes indicate 'gaming' is occurring. Consider a simplified example* of an item receiving ratings of 100, 50, & 0. The mean average rating would be 50. However, ratings of 55, 50 & 45 could also result in the same average. The second average might be more trusted because there is more consensus around a particular rating (a lower deviation).
(*In practice, some charts can have several thousand ratings)
